What is 0.4550 as a fraction in simplest form.

Answer: 0.4550 as a fraction is 91/200

Converting the decimal number 0.4550 into a fraction might seem tricky at first, but with the right steps, it's straightforward. This guide will walk you through the entire process, ensuring you understand each part of the conversion.

How to write 0.4550 Decimal as a Fraction

Step 1: Understand the Decimal

The decimal 0.4550 can be broken down as:

0.4550 = 0 + 0.455

Here, 0 is the whole number part, and 0.455 is the decimal part.

Step 2: Convert the Decimal to a Fraction

Focus on converting the decimal part, 0.455, to a fraction. To do this, consider the place value of the decimal:

0.455 =

455

1000

Step 3: Simplify the Fraction

Now, simplify the fraction 455/1000. To do this, find the greatest common divisor (GCD) of 455 and 1000.

Now, divide both the numerator and the denominator by their GCD:


455 ÷ 5

1000 ÷ 5

=

91

200

So, 0.455 as a fraction is 91/200
